Do You Need to Book Activities in New Zealand?297
When planning your trip to New Zealand, one of the first things you need to consider is which activities you want to book in advance. On the one hand, you don't want to miss out on any of the incredible experiences that New Zealand has to offer. On the other hand, you also don't want to be tied down to a rigid schedule or pay more than you need to.
The good news is that you don't have to book everything in advance. In fact, there are some activities that are best left unplanned. For example, if you're hoping to go hiking in the Tongariro National Park, you can simply show up at the trailhead and start walking. There's no need to book a tour or even pay a fee.
However, there are other activities that you should definitely book in advance. This includes things like bungee jumping, skydiving, and guided tours of popular attractions like the Waitomo Caves. These activities are often very popular, and if you don't book ahead, you may miss out.
Here are some of the factors you should consider when deciding whether or not to book an activity in advance:
The popularity of the activity. As mentioned above, some activities are more popular than others. If you're planning on doing something that's likely to be in high demand, it's best to book ahead.
The time of year. New Zealand is a popular tourist destination year-round, but there are certain times of year when it's especially busy. If you're traveling during peak season, it's a good idea to book your activities in advance.
Your budget. Some activities in New Zealand can be quite expensive. If you're on a tight budget, it's important to compare prices and book your activities in advance to get the best possible deal.
Your flexibility. If you're not sure what you want to do or when you want to do it, it's probably best to wait until you get to New Zealand to book your activities. However, if you have a specific itinerary in mind, it's a good idea to book ahead to avoid disappointment.
Ultimately, the decision of whether or not to book an activity in advance is up to you. However, by considering the factors above, you can make an informed decision that will help you have the best possible experience in New Zealand.
Here are some tips for booking activities in New Zealand:
Book online. There are a number of websites that allow you to book activities in New Zealand. This is a convenient way to compare prices and find the best deals.
Book through your hotel or hostel. Many hotels and hostels offer discounts on activities. If you're not sure what to do, ask your hotel or hostel staff for recommendations.
Book directly with the activity provider. This is often the best way to get the best price. However, be sure to compare prices before booking.
No matter how you choose to book your activities, be sure to do your research and compare prices. This will help you get the best possible experience for your money.
